High-resolution monsoon records are sparse, despite the role of ENSO in generating global hydrologic anomalies in modern climate. To investigate the relationship between ENSO and the Central American Monsoon, we generated a high-resolution (~2.9 yr/sample) oxygen-isotope monsoon rainfall record from a U/Th-dated stalagmite (180 B.C. to 1310 A.D.) from the Isthmus of Panama. We present evidence for a weakened monsoon during the \"\"High Medieval\"\" (1100 - 1200 A.D.) and the Classic Maya Collapse (750 - 950 A.D.). Rainfall decreased and was more variable after 550 A.D., and the period 900 - 1310 A.D. was drier than the preceding millennium. A weaker monsoon corresponds with increased El Niņo variability, and our data display statistical variance in the ENSO band. We conclude that ENSO variation has forced isthmian rainfall and may have contributed to hemispheric climatic anomalies at this time.","author":null,"citation":"Lachniet, M.S. 2004.
